I was wondering what presses out there accepted short stories or novellas. I'm finishing up a story that is a little over 10,000 words long and wasn't sure if there was any paying market for it.
Contemporary and/or urban fantasy is my usual default genre, but I've been playing more and more with the paranormal romance side of things, which is what this story would be.
Does anyone have any suggestions?
ETA: I should also say I don't write erotica, which limits me even more, I assume.

Our very own Cathy has consolidated all of the major pubs into a central sticky here (http://www.absolutewrite.com/forums/showthread.php?t=19454).
But, to answer your question, many of the epubs work with novellas and Harlequin epubs several novella lines (Nocturn Bites, for example --see guidelines here (http://www.eharlequin.com/articlepage.html?articleId=538&chapter=0)). I have a 15k novella under '2nd editorial review' with the Harlequin Undone line (historical) and it's been, oh, 8 months and counting since I queried...

Both Wild Rose Press and Samhain Publishing accept and publish novellas, though they won't go into print unless they're chosen as part of an anthology.
